Trekkers Rescued Amid Ongoing Encounter Between Terrorists and Security Forces in Jammu and Kashmir

In a dramatic turn of events on a Sunday near Srinagar, Jammu and Kashmir, two trekkers found themselves caught in the crossfire between security forces and armed militants. The situation escalated as an intense encounter unfolded in the Zabarwan area, prompting an urgent rescue operation to extract the trekkers from danger.

According to police reports, one of the trekkers managed to make a distress call while taking cover behind a large boulder, detailing their precarious situation. This crucial call was relayed through the Police Control Room (PCR), enabling officers on duty to quickly coordinate a response to the unfolding crisis. The police paused their operations momentarily to prioritize the safety of the trekkers.

A senior police officer highlighted the importance of swift communication, stating, “Fortunately, one among them had an idea and he dialed 100. The PCR’s swift coordination in relaying information to the officers on duty was instrumental in preventing a possible tragedy.” This effective communication between the trekkers and law enforcement underscored the critical nature of preparedness in such high-stakes scenarios.

Tragically, the encounter has already led to the loss of one soldier’s life, with three others sustaining injuries amid fierce clashes. Security officials indicated that at least three to four terrorists were cornered in the vicinity, and efforts were actively underway to neutralize the threat they posed. The operation was part of ongoing counter-insurgency efforts, intensified following the recent fatal attacks on two Village Defence Guards (VDGs), which have heightened tensions in the region.

In a poignant tribute, the Indian Army’s White Knight Corps paid homage to the fallen soldier, Nb Sub Rakesh Kumar from the 2 Para (SF), recognizing his valor as part of the joint counter-insurgency operation in the Bhart Ridge Kishtwar area. They expressed solidarity with his grieving family, stating, “GOC (General Officer Commanding) White Knight Corps and all ranks salute the supreme sacrifice of braveheart, Nb Sub Rakesh Kumar. We stand with bereaved family in this hour of grief.”

The ongoing security challenges in the region are a stark reminder of the volatile situation faced by both security personnel and civilians, and the need for continued vigilance and effective communication is paramount in ensuring safety in such high-risk environments.
